"As part of TBNA’s coordinated “soft open” on May 15, I note that Wonder Bar is participating in a staff-only run meant to demonstrate safe reopening practices: doors unlocked, window boards removed, no drinks sold to the public, and DJs or live music encouraged. The bar will adhere to TBNA’s proposed guidelines—adding spaced tables and chairs to discourage standing, hiring extra door staff to enforce social distancing, using single-use plastic cups and paper plates, requiring staff masks, and supervising hand-sanitizer use—to try to show the industry can reopen safely. Its co-owner Darren Van Delden said he believes bars can adapt to create safer environments but acknowledged that businesses can only control so much of patrons’ behavior before and after visits." - Nadia Chaudhury
